A kind of high-precision blow mold
Technical field
The utility model relates to blow mold technical field, specially a kind of high-precision blow mold.
Background technique
Blow molding is also referred to as hollow blow molding, is a kind of plastic working method quickly grown, well-known blow molding object have bottle, The containers such as bucket, tank, case and all packaged foods, beverage, cosmetics, drug and daily necessities, when being blow molded, mold is not The important feature that can lack, current most of molds are integrated molding setting, can not be carried out according to the demand used It adjusts and uses, so that it is impossible to meet the use demands of people.

The utility model provides a kind of technical solution referring to FIG. 1-2: a kind of high-precision blow mold, including die holder 1, The inside of die holder 1 is arranged in hollow structure, and the bottom end of die holder 1 is connected with bottom plate 2, and the surface of bottom plate 2 corresponds on the face of die holder 1 Equipped with sealing column 3, the surface of sealing column 3 is equipped with connecting column 4, slidably connects gasket 5 and matrix 6 on connecting column 4, on matrix 6 Top plate 8 is connected on the connecting column 4 of side, gasket 5, matrix 6 and top plate 8 correspond to the hollow structure setting of 1 inner cavity of die holder, gasket 5, matrix 6 and top plate 8, which are correspondingly connected at the position of column 4, is equipped with through-hole 9, and the center position of matrix 6 is equipped with inner hole 7, mould Piece 6 is equipped with plurality of specifications, and there is certain difference in the thickness of various specifications and the aperture of inner hole 7, enables a user to basis The demand used selects matrix 6, and connecting hole is equipped at the centre of surface position of top plate 8, is rotatably connected in connecting hole It is blow molded connector 10, connecting tube 11, corresponding 6 side of matrix of connecting tube 11 are equipped at the position of the corresponding inner hole 7 of blow molding connector 10 Slide outside be connected with gasket ring 12, the inner wall of gasket ring 12 and the tangent setting of outer wall of connecting tube 11, the outer wall of gasket ring 12 with it is interior The tangent setting of the inner wall in hole 7 enables a user to according to demand install gasket ring 12, consequently facilitating to different internal models Hole carries out injection molding operation, and the surface two sides of die holder 1 are equipped with fixation hole 13, fixed column 14 are rotatably connected in fixation hole 13, just In carrying out installation fixation to die holder 1, it is equipped with location hole 15 on die holder 1 and bottom plate 2, is rotatably connected to positioning column in location hole 15 16, it ensure that the fastness connected between die holder 1 and bottom plate 2, bottom plate 2 is equipped with connection ring 17 far from the face of 1 side of die holder, even It connects and slidably connects holding rod 18 in ring 17, one end of holding rod 18 is rotatably connected to dead ring 19, and the other end of holding rod 18 is equipped with hand Ring 20 is easy to use and bottom plate 2 is separated from the bottom end of die holder 1.
When in use: bottom plate 2 is mounted on the bottom end of die holder 1, by positioning column 16 to the connection of die holder 1 and bottom plate 2 into Row is fixed, and gasket 5 is then first installed on connecting column 4, then according to the demand pair used on the connecting column 4 above gasket 5 Matrix 6 is combined installation, and then blow molding connector 10 and top plate 8 are attached, and corresponding pad is socketed in connecting tube 11 Then ring 12 is mounted on top plate 8 top of matrix 6, by connecting connection ring in the sealing column 3 above top plate 8, thus right Installation rear gasket 5, matrix 6 and top plate 8 are fixed, to complete to install.
The utility model passes through the matrix 6 of setting different size, consequently facilitating user is according to the demand used to matrix 6 It is selected, enables a user to be combined use according to demand, expand the range used, by fixed column 14 from admittedly Determine to pass through in hole 13, consequently facilitating being fixed to whole, the setting of holding rod 18 carries out die holder 1 and bottom plate 2 convenient for user Separation.
